The projection mapping here at Heian Shrine's gardens was pretty impressive. It's also a challenge to photograph at night. On the one hand, a longer shutter speed allows you to capture a sharper image. On the other hand, any fast movement, like the projection, becomes an unintelligible blur. That's when a fast prime lens like the one I used for this shot comes in handy. A camera with in-body image stabilization (IBIS) would be even better.
